Customs intelligence officials seized gold bars weighing around 12 kilograms hidden inside a wooden box from the cargo of Hajrat Shahjalal International Airport early Friday.
Directorate of Customs Intelligence and Investigation director general Mainul Khan said, acting on secret information, a team of customs intelligence officials searched the air cargo unit of the airport on Thursday midnight and found the gold bars concealed inside a wooden box containing electrical fans.
The market value of the seized gold bars is about Tk 6 crore, officials said.
The box, flown to Dhaka from Hong Kong in Cathay Pacific's cargo flight 6X049, was sent to Zara International by Global International HK.
